Rebecca S. Luster Radford is a shareholder with Wiener, Weiss & Madison. She joined the firm in 2024 and practices primarily in the areas of taxation, estate planning, successions, and business and corporate transactions. Prior to joining the firm, Rebecca’s practice had a similar focus. She is a frequent speaker on estate planning and taxation topics and is a co-author of Estate Planning in Louisiana, which is part of the Louisiana Practice Series since 2020.
